Skip to content
This repository has been archived by the owner on Apr 8, 2019. It is now read-only.

0matleb2/371_A2_CatmullRomSplines

Repository files navigation

Catmull-Rom Spline Generator
COMP 371 Assignment 2
Concordia University
March 9th, 2017
Mathieu Leblanc

Description:
Creates a mesh generated from the translation or rotation of a Catmull-Rom spline. 
The splines are generated from user input control points, and the final mesh is displayed.

Input Controls:

Backspace: 	Restart program
Tab:		Toggle distance or curvature based spline interpolation
Left-Click:	Set a spline control point
Enter:		Generate spline, Proceed

Camera Controls:

Mouse:		Look (Pitch/Yaw)
Mouse-Scroll:	Zoom
W:		Move forwards
A:		Strafe left
S:		Move backwards
D:		Strafe right
Q:		Roll left
E:		Roll right
Space:		Strafe up
Ctrl:		Strafe down
Shift:		[Hold] Sprint
Alt:		[Hold] Walk

F: 		Fill display mode
L:		Lines display mode
P:		Points display mode


About

No description, website, or topics provided.

Resources

Stars

Watchers

Forks

Releases

No releases published

Packages

No packages published